Most employees in the UAE have a second job or business, according to expert

In the UAE private sector, it is common for employees to have a side hustle. Recruitment experts advise individuals to communicate this with potential employers during the interview process. Kameron Hutchinson, recruitment director at Allsopp & Allsopp, emphasizes the importance of being upfront about side businesses during interviews. He suggests researching the employer’s policies to see if they allow for a side hustle alongside a full-time job. The key is to ensure that the full-time job remains the main focus, without misleading the employer.

Hutchinson notes that it is very common for individuals in the UAE to have a second source of income, and private sector policies are evolving to accommodate this trend. He highlights Dubai as a place where individuals can pursue multiple ventures simultaneously, unlike the more traditional work mentality in countries like the UK. Side hustles can range from running a social media brand to pursuing passions alongside a full-time job. Hutchinson recommends building a strong relationship with the employer and discussing any side hustles after establishing value in the workplace.

Nicki Wilson, owner and managing director of Genie Recruitment, observes that having part-time jobs in addition to a full-time job is becoming more common, especially among younger Generation Z employees. Wilson encourages employers to be open-minded about employees having side businesses, as it can lead to great talent retention. She believes that having balance and organizational skills are essential for managing both roles effectively. Wilson sees the trend of employees engaging in side businesses as beneficial, as it allows them to develop skills and contacts that complement their primary job.

From Wilson’s perspective, as long as the second job does not significantly impact the employee’s primary job duties, it can be a positive thing. She shares an example of an employee who runs a brownie business on the side, which helps her stay connected to clients in the food and beverage industry. Wilson emphasizes the importance of forward-thinking employers accommodating employees who have side businesses, as long as it does not hinder their work performance. Maintaining a balance between the side hustle and the main job is essential for effective management. With open communication and understanding, employees can pursue their passions while excelling in their full-time roles.
